Subject: [committed gcc12 backport] arm: Stop vadcq, vsbcq intrinsics from overwriting the FPSCR NZ flags

We noticed that calls to the vadcq and vsbcq intrinsics, both of
which use __builtin_arm_set_fpscr_nzcvqc to set the Carry flag in
the FPSCR, would produce the following code:
```
< r2 is the *carry input >
vmrs r3, FPSCR_nzcvqc
bic r3, r3, #536870912
orr r3, r3, r2, lsl #29
vmsr FPSCR_nzcvqc, r3
```
when the MVE ACLE instead gives a different instruction sequence of:
```
< Rt is the *carry input >
VMRS Rs,FPSCR_nzcvqc
BFI Rs,Rt,#29,#1
VMSR FPSCR_nzcvqc,Rs
```
the bic + orr pair is slower and it's also wrong, because, if the
*carry input is greater than 1, then we risk overwriting the top two
bits of the FPSCR register (the N and Z flags).
This turned out to be a problem in the header file and the solution was
to simply add a `& 1x0u` to the `*carry` input: then the compiler knows
that we only care about the lowest bit and can optimise to a BFI.
